U.S. President Donald Trump said on Tuesday that he has signed an executive order authorising the seizure of funds in bank accounts belonging to undocumented migrants and individuals suspected of aiding illegal immigration. In a post on his Truth Social platform, Trump said the Treasury Department would implement the directive, which blocks credit cards, banks, and financial institutions from “being used for human smuggling, drug trafficking, illegal immigration, and the criminal cartels who orchestrate these activities”.
He accused undocumented migrants of stealing billions of dollars from American taxpayers, describing the move as a “historic” effort to combat fraud and illegal immigration. “Bank accounts being used to enable illegal immigration, or to store the welfare received by illegal aliens, will be shut down, and funds will ultimately face impoundment and seizure so they can be returned to taxpayers,” he stated. He added, “My executive order will also allow us to stop billions in leaving our country in all manner of criminal activity.”
The president maintained that illegal migrants should not have access to the U.S. financial system, arguing that identity documents issued in Democratic-led states and the “Biden border document” make it easier for undocumented migrants to obtain financial services. “It is not ludicrous, but profoundly dangerous, that any illegal alien can simply present a blue state driver’s licence, or Biden border document, and have unrestricted access to the U.S. financial system,” he said. He also defended his immigration crackdown, calling it “the most effective means of reversing Biden’s border invasion,” while reiterating his administration’s broader restrictions on immigration and refugee admissions.
